Bemidji Curling Club Celebrates 90 Years of Tradition

The Minnesota club has produced Olympic medalists and champions while fostering a community of curlers across generations.

Published on Feb. 23, 2026

The Bemidji Curling Club in Minnesota is celebrating its 90th anniversary, having served as a cradle of the sport in the United States. The club is adorned with championship banners for state, national, and Olympic curlers who have honed their skills there over the decades. Despite the club's elite pedigree, it maintains a strong sense of community, attracting curlers of all ages to enjoy the sport and camaraderie.

The details

The Bemidji Curling Club boasts an impressive array of championship banners lining its walls, honoring the state, national, and Olympic champions who have emerged from the club. To earn a banner at the club, curlers must have served as the skipping champion of their team. The club attracts a diverse range of curlers, from high school students to nonagenarians, all drawn to the sport's camaraderie and community.
